mshd.net
当前位置:首页 >> mysqlisElECtDB 用法 >>

mysqlisElECtDB 用法

如果我没记错的话, mysqli_select_db 的参数顺序和 mysql_select_db相反吧, 先link 再 数据表 两类函数不能混着用吧?现在都推荐使用mysqli 这个扩展了

意思是:选择要操作的数据库; 因为mysql中数据库比较多,有自定义的,也有系统内置的。当php连接mysql数据库成功后,需要选择操作的数据库。

$conn=@mysql_connect("localhost","root","123456") or die("数据库服务器连接错误".mysql_error()); mysql_query("set character set GBK"); mysql_query("set names GBK"); //设置编码格式 //连接mysql数据库 mysql_select_db("user_data",$c...

php5.4以上版本已经废弃了 mysql库 建议使用mysqli或者pdo mysql修改为mysqli比较方便,直接改函数名,然后,需要增加参数 这里默认你的数据库连接标识符为 $link 如 mysql_connect 直接修改为 mysqli_connect mysql_query($sql) 可修改为 mysql...

mysqli_select_db($link,"wxccc");

没有输出 die 里面的说明连接成功了,mysqli_select_db() 返回值为 bool 型,若是 true, 表明选择数据库成功,echo 出来为 1, 否则失败,值为 false, echo 不会输出任何东西,可用 var_dump() 函数来查看类型。

参数顺序错误了可以这样:mysqli_select_db($connection, $dbname) or die(mysqli_error($connection));或者这样:mysqli_select_db($connection, $dbname);

应该是地址出错了,将 $link=mysql_connect("localhost_3306","root","root"); 改为 $link=mysql_connect("localhost:3306","root","root"); 下面的与错误无法,但为了防注入,建议将 mysql_query("SET NAMES utf8"); 改为 mysql_set_charset('u...

$conn = @new mysqli('localhost', 'root', '', 'myapp');if ( !mysqli_connect_erron() ) { $conn -> query('set names utf8'); $result = $conn -> query('select * from `users`'); if ( $result -> num_row ) { $result_arr = $result -> fe...

首先要检查你的数据库账号密码是否正确,要查询的表里是否有数据 示例代码如下: //假定数据库用户名:root,密码:123456,数据库:database$link=mysqli_connect("localhost","root","123456","database");if (mysqli_connect_errno($link)){e...

网站首页 | 网站地图
All rights reserved Powered by www.mshd.net
copyright ©right 2010-2021。
内容来自网络,如有侵犯请联系客服。zhit325@qq.com